Every fall and winter, teachers from Madison Scottish Country Dancers offer an 8-week evening course in Scottish country dancing through the Madison School and Community Recreation (MSCR) program. If you don't want to commit to 8 weeks, there is usually a "Try It!" one-night class as well. The cost is minimal, and the location is on the west side of Madison, behind West Towne Mall.

 

Once the course is completed, students are invited to attend a special graduation dance party (in the fall) or our annual ball (in the spring). This course of basics gives you the background to be a successful dancer at our regular Sunday night classes at the Wil-Mar Neighborhood Center. If you already have some dance/music background, you may be able to attend Sunday classes without the MSCR course. Please ask us about attending at madisonscottishcountrydancers@gmail.com.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S

​

  • Do I need a partner?  No, partners change with every dance

​

  • Will I need special shoes? Traditionally we wear ghillies, but any soft-soled dance shoe (or socks!) will do. No outdoor shoes please.

​

  • Do I have to have a Scottish background? No

​

  • But I've never danced before!  We'll teach you!

​

  • Am I too old/too young? We have adults of all ages, and the MSCR class allows for 14+ year-olds with an adult.
